Vietnam posts $2.92 bln trade surplus in 2017
Sunday, January 14,2018AsemconnectVietnam - Vietnam posted a trade surplus of $2.92 billion in 2017, up from a $2.52 billion surplus a year earlier, the customs department said.
Exports last year jumped 21.2 percent to $214.02 billion, while imports rose 20.8 percent to $211.1 billion, Vietnam Customs said on its website.
The Southeast Asian nation posted a trade deficit of $233.5 million in December, with exports down 1.7 percent from a month earlier to $19.7 billion, while imports increased 2.5 percent from November to $19.9 billion, the report said.
